Top 5 Reasons No VC Will Read Your Email

- You start your email “Dear Investor.” At least pretend that you are only sending your idea to us!
- In the “to” filed, you copy include 100’s of VCs. Again, make us feel special.
- We are an early stage fund and you are trying to raise $50M. Know what size check we write.
- We are an IT fund and you send us a biopharma investment. Know what industries we invest in.
- All of our investments are in the USA – and your company is in Eastern Europe. Know where we invest.
The Corollary: How To Get Noticed:
- Show us in your email that you have read our website and explain how your idea fits our criteria
- Compare your company to another company in our portfolio – and how you could help them
- Lead with an introduction from someone I know well and who I respect and who knows you well
- Tell us how much money you have already invested in your business and why it is beginning to succeed
- Attach a one page summary and a short, crisp PowerPoint presentation (I’ll open it if I I like what I hear in 1-4 above.)
